On average across the year,
no, Uruguay is not hotter than
Laredo, Texas
.
Uruguay has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F and Laredo, Texas has an average temperature of 24°C/75°F.
Uruguay's hottest month is January,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F, which is not hotter than Laredo, Texas's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 39°C/102°F).
On average across the year, yes, Uruguay is colder than Laredo, Texas . Uruguay has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F and Laredo, Texas has an average minimum temperature of 18°C/64°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Uruguay has more rain than
Laredo, Texas. Uruguay has an average annual rainfall of 601mm and Laredo, Texas has an average annual rainfall of 531mm.
Uruguay's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 66mm, which is drier than Laredo, Texas's wettest month (September, with an average monthly rainfall of 132mm).
